1, with strong pertinence

Enterprises have different requirements for vocational skills and qualities of different posts. Therefore, it is suggested that when writing, it is best to determine the direction of job hunting first, and then tailor it according to the characteristics and job requirements of the recruiting enterprise, so as to make a highly targeted resume and avoid the resume "walking in the rivers and lakes".

Step 2 be brief and to the point

A position may receive dozens or even hundreds of resumes, resulting in limited time for HR to view resumes. Therefore, it is suggested that the resumes of job seekers should be concise and powerful, and the length of resumes of most positions should not exceed two pages, and try to write one page (two to three pages can be written for technical-related positions).

3. Highlight key points and strengthen advantages.

First, the goal should be prominent, and what position to apply for. If there is no clear target position in the resume, it may be eliminated directly; The second is to highlight the personal advantages related to the target position, including professional skills, quality and experience, quantify the work results as much as possible, and speak with figures and cases.
